实现与应用评分星星功能

在IT领域,用户界面(UI)设计对用户体验和产品吸引力至关重要。评分星星是常见的UI元素,用于让用户对产品、服务或内容进行评价。核心属性包括`numberOfStars`,定义评分系统中的总星数,如`numberOfStars = 5`表示从一星到五星的评分范围;`score`,表示当前评分值,如`score = 3`表示默认三星评价。实现评分星星功能通常有两种方法:1. 图片拼接:使用不同状态的星星图片,根据`score`值显示相应图片,通过CSS和JavaScript进行互动处理。2. SVG矢量图形:利用SVG动态改变星星的填充状态,通过CSS控制颜色,JavaScript处理用户交互。开发时需要注意:1. 反馈机制:提供明显的视觉反馈;2. 鼠标悬停效果:展示预览评分;3. 适应性设计:确保在不同设备上的适配性;4. 键盘导航:支持键盘操作;5. 数据存储与提交:使用Ajax异步提交评分数据。在“Stars”压缩包中可能包含实现该功能的相关代码和资源,可供学习和应用。
zip 文件大小:101.54KB